Drink
Drink in scripture covers the intoxicating beverages of Israelite and ancient Near Eastern life — chiefly wine — and the moral terrain surrounding their use, abuse, and refusal. The biblical material falls into four clusters: total abstinence (Nazarites, Rechabites, Daniel, John the Baptist), the figure of the drunkard, drunkenness as instance and as judgment, and wine itself in its agricultural, medicinal, sacramental, and table uses.
